What Exactly is Engine Remapping?
In the world of automotive performance, you might have come across the term "engine remapping." But what does it actually mean, and why should you care? At its core, engine remapping, often referred to as ECU remapping or chip tuning, is the process of optimising your vehicle's engine management system (ECU) to improve its performance, fuel efficiency, or both. The ECU, or Engine Control Unit, is essentially the brain of your car, controlling a myriad of functions from fuel injection and ignition timing to turbocharger pressure and throttle response. By subtly altering the software that governs these parameters, remapping can unlock hidden potential within your engine, leading to tangible benefits for the driver.

Modern vehicles are designed with a degree of flexibility in their engine management software. This is often done to cater for different fuel qualities, varying environmental conditions, and to meet stringent emissions regulations across various global markets. However, this inherent flexibility means that the factory settings might not always be the most optimal for your specific driving needs or for achieving the maximum performance and efficiency your engine is capable of. This is where professional engine remapping comes into play. It's not about replacing parts; it's about fine-tuning the existing software to achieve a more desirable outcome.
The Benefits of Engine Remapping
The allure of engine remapping lies in the significant advantages it can offer. The primary draws for most vehicle owners are improved performance and enhanced fuel economy. Let's delve deeper into these key benefits:
1. Increased Power and Torque
One of the most sought-after benefits of remapping is a noticeable boost in both horsepower and torque. By adjusting parameters such as fuel delivery, ignition timing, and turbocharger boost pressure (in turbocharged engines), a remapped ECU can allow your engine to produce more power. This translates to quicker acceleration, a more responsive throttle, and an overall more engaging driving experience. For drivers who feel their vehicle is lacking a bit of oomph, remapping can provide a dramatic improvement, often making the car feel significantly more potent.
2. Improved Fuel Efficiency
While it might seem counterintuitive that increasing performance can also lead to better fuel economy, it's a very real benefit of well-executed remapping. By optimising the combustion process and ensuring fuel is delivered more precisely when and where it's needed, the engine can run more efficiently. This means less fuel is wasted, leading to savings at the pump. For many, the ability to save money on fuel is a major incentive, and remapping can deliver substantial savings, often cited as up to 15% or even more, depending on your driving style and the specific vehicle.
3. Enhanced Throttle Response
Beyond raw power, remapping can also significantly improve how your engine responds to your inputs on the accelerator pedal. The factory settings often include a degree of "throttle lag" or a less direct connection between your foot and the engine's output. Remapping can sharpen this response, making the acceleration feel more immediate and precise. This not only enhances the driving experience but can also be beneficial in situations where quick bursts of power are needed, such as overtaking.
4. Smoother Power Delivery
A well-executed remap can also result in a smoother and more refined power delivery across the rev range. Instead of abrupt power surges, you might experience a more linear and consistent build-up of power, making the car more predictable and enjoyable to drive, especially in stop-start traffic or during gradual acceleration.
How Does Engine Remapping Work?
The process of engine remapping involves accessing and modifying the data stored within your vehicle's ECU. This is typically done through the OBD-II (On-Board Diagnostics) port, a standardised connector found in all modern vehicles. Here's a simplified breakdown of the process:
- Reading the Original Software: A specialist technician connects a diagnostic tool to your car's OBD-II port. This tool reads the existing software file from the ECU.
- Software Analysis and Modification: The original software file is then sent to a specialised software house or analysed by the remapping company's in-house experts. They identify the parameters that can be adjusted to achieve the desired performance or economy improvements. This often involves modifying fuel maps, ignition timing maps, boost pressure settings, and torque limiters.
- Writing the New Software: Once the new, optimised software file is created, it is uploaded back to the ECU via the OBD-II port. This process is carefully managed to ensure the integrity of the data transfer.
It's crucial to understand that remapping is not a universal process. The optimal settings for one vehicle make and model may not be suitable for another. Therefore, using a reputable company with specific software developed for your vehicle is paramount. Cheaper, generic "one-size-fits-all" solutions can be risky and may even lead to engine damage.
Is Engine Remapping Safe for Your Vehicle?
The safety and reliability of engine remapping are often points of concern for vehicle owners. When performed by experienced professionals using quality software, remapping is generally considered safe and will not inherently cause damage to your engine. However, there are critical considerations:
- Professional Expertise: The quality of the remap is directly dependent on the skill and knowledge of the technician and the software provider. Reputable companies invest heavily in research and development to create safe and effective maps.
- Engine Tolerances: Professional remapping takes into account the mechanical tolerances and limitations of your specific engine. They will not push the engine beyond what it can safely handle.
- Hardware Limitations: While software changes can yield significant gains, the physical components of your engine (pistons, crankshaft, etc.) have their own limits. A remap will be designed within these limits.
- Warranty Concerns: It's important to note that modifying your ECU software may affect your manufacturer's warranty. Some manufacturers may void warranties on powertrain components if they detect that the ECU has been remapped. It's always advisable to check your warranty terms or inform your dealer if you choose to remap your vehicle.

Common Misconceptions About Remapping
Engine remapping is sometimes misunderstood, leading to common misconceptions. Let's address a few:
- Remapping is the same as installing a "chip": While historically "chip tuning" involved physically replacing a chip in the ECU, modern remapping is purely a software modification done via the OBD port.
- All remaps are the same: This is far from true. The quality and effectiveness of a remap vary significantly depending on the expertise of the tuner and the quality of the software.
- Remapping will destroy my engine: As discussed, when done professionally, remapping is safe. It's the poorly executed or overly aggressive tunes that pose a risk.
Table: Performance vs. Economy Remaps
Remapping can be tailored to focus on either performance enhancement or fuel economy improvement, or a balance of both. Here's a general comparison:
| Feature | Performance Remap | Economy Remap | Balanced Remap |
|---|---|---|---|
| Primary Goal | Maximum power and torque | Reduced fuel consumption | Optimised balance of power and economy |
| Horsepower Increase | Significant (e.g., +20-35%) | Slight to moderate (e.g., +5-15%) | Moderate (e.g., +15-25%) |
| Torque Increase | Significant | Moderate | Noticeable |
| Fuel Savings | Minimal or potentially slightly higher consumption due to increased performance | Significant (e.g., up to 15%) | Noticeable savings (e.g., 5-10%) |
| Throttle Response | Sharper and more immediate | Smoother, more refined | Improved responsiveness |
| Driving Feel | Sportier, more powerful | Smoother, more efficient | A blend of both |
Frequently Asked Questions (FAQs)
Q1: Will remapping affect my MOT test?
A: Generally, no. Remapping primarily affects the engine's software and performance characteristics. As long as your vehicle meets emissions standards and operates correctly, it should pass its MOT test. However, extremely aggressive remaps that cause excessive smoke or emissions could potentially cause issues.
Q2: Can remapping void my car's warranty?
A: It is possible. Many manufacturers consider ECU remapping an unauthorised modification and may void the warranty on the powertrain components if they can detect the modification. It's best to check your warranty terms or discuss it with your dealer.
Q3: How long does engine remapping take?
A: The process is usually quite quick, often taking between 1 to 3 hours, depending on the vehicle and the complexity of the software modification.
Q4: What is the difference between remapping and a tuning box?
A: A tuning box is a separate device that plugs into the ECU's wiring loom, often intercepting signals to trick the ECU into adjusting parameters. Remapping, on the other hand, directly modifies the ECU's original software, offering a more integrated and often more effective solution.
Q5: Can I revert to the original settings if I'm not happy?
